82-97 - Hatchery Licensing and Hatchery Supply Flock Policy

Full text
2In this Regulation
“Act” means the Poultry Health Protection Act;(Loi)
“Department” means the Department of Agriculture, Aquaculture and Fisheries; (ministère)
“hatcheryman” means any person who is licensed in accordance with this Regulation to operate a hatchery;(exploitant de couvoir)
“inspector” means an inspector appointed by the Minister under section 3 of the Act;(inspecteur)
“licence” means a licence issued by the Minister to operate a hatchery or act as an agent;(permis)
“permit” means a permit to operate a hatchery issued by the Minister of the Federal Department of Agriculture;(autorisation)
“Regional Director” means the officer of the Federal Department of Agriculture in charge of the administration of federal Regulations in New Brunswick;(surveillant régional)
“sexing” means the determination of the sex of chicks by physical or visual examination.(sexage)
